Ashanti region Saloon car crashes female Knust student to death 

A first-year student of the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ology (KNUST) is feared dead after a private vehicle knocked her down today.

Several students at Ayeduase close to the KNUST campus were also part of the happening.

Eyewitnesses say the female student was not responsive after the incident.

A black saloon car with a registration number AS 6241-22. Is eyewitness day was the cause of the demise. three of the students who were with her sustained various degrees of injuries and have been rushed to the Tech Hospital.

According to eyewitnesses, the speeding vehicle skidded off the road, crashed into some structures and run into the pedestrian's lane by the roadside causing the accident.

The vehicle also killed two sheep in the process, while a seamstress, apprentice and other shop owners also narrowly escaped death.

Giving further details, Daniel Akwasi Ofori, who was at the scene of the accident said the vehicle hitting the sheep to a large extent reduced its speed saving several casualties.

it is still unclear what caused the driver of the vehicle to lose control, but some residents want the Assembly to consider constructing speed ramps on the stretch.

They claim drivers plying the stretch are reckless despite Ayeduase being a hub for students due to the number of hostels located in the area and its closeness to the KNUST campus.
